Server licensing and scaling is getting an update!

In the past, server scaling has been handled by two separate products: the Alteryx Server Additional Node and the Alteryx Server 2 Core Add-On. Alteryx Server Additional Node allows for horizontal scaling by licensing separate worker nodes which report to a controller, while Alteryx Server 2 Core Add-On allows for vertical scaling by enabling more computing power on the controller machine. These two separate products to scale server can cause friction for our end users, License Administrators, and IT Administrators alike as the scaling needs of the organization change. To better enable scaling, we're cleaning up our products and removing the friction with the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ity product.


How Does It Work?

The new Alteryx Server Additional Capacity license will act as both a 'base' and an 'add-on' license. This means that during the activation process, the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ity license will identify if there is already an Alteryx Server license present, if an Alteryx Server license is being activated simultaneously, or if no Alteryx Server licenses are present. If a Server License Key (Alteryx Server, Alteryx Server Sandbox, or Alteryx Enterprise Server) is activated before or alongside the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ity License Key, the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ity license will act as an add-on and license two additional cores on the box. If the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ity license is being activated alone, the product will act as a 'base', allowing the licensed machine to function as a worker node.

How many cores does the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ity license?

One seat on the Additional Capacity key will license 2 cores. This applies to either scenario, whether the key is acting as a base product or as an add-on. The key will also automatically activate as many seats as needed to completely license the machine during the initial activation.

What versions of Alteryx will the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ity key work on?

The Alteryx Server Additional Capacity key will work for versions 2019.2 or newer of Alteryx. If you are running a version older than 2019.2 and have been provided this product, reach out to the Fulfillment team (fulfillment@alteryx.com) to exchange the license key for the equivalent legacy product(s).

Can I apply multiple seats on the same key or multiple unique keys of Alteryx Server Additional Capacity to the same Server?

Yes! When activated, the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ity product will identify how many cores are on the controller, and apply as many as needed to fully license the machine. If the number of cores available on the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ity is unable to match the number of cores on a machine, the Additional Server Capacity license will activate as many seats as are available. For example, if you have an 8 core worker machine and only 2 seats on the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ity key, both seats will be activated to license the device for 4 cores.

Will the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ity key retroactively replacing existing License Keys?

We have no plans to replace the Alteryx Server Additional Node or Alteryx Server 2 Core Add-On License Keys from existing orders. However, all future orders that contain a server scaling product will be licensed with the Alteryx Server Additional Capacity product. All previously purchased server scaling products will continue to work on any version past 11.7. If you would like to upgrade to 2019.2, your previously purchased keys will have no trouble migrating.

When is this product going to be available?

The Alteryx Server Additional Capacity product will be launched and available for order with the release of 2019.2.
